
Asst. Prof. Dr. Narong Anurak, a faculty member of the College of Communication Arts, Suan Sunandha Rajabhat University (SSRU), has been invited to serve as an Invited Expert Contributor in the international research project Metascience Novelty Indicators Challenge.
The project is led by the UK Metascience Unit with the support of UK Research and Innovation (UKRI), in collaboration with the University of Sussex, United Kingdom.
The initiative is implemented in partnership with the Science Policy Research Unit (SPRU) and RAND Europe.
The Metascience Novelty Indicators Challenge aims to develop innovative approaches for assessing research novelty by integrating expert evaluation with Artificial Intelligence (AI)-based analytical tools.
The project seeks to advance more robust, transparent, and internationally applicable research evaluation systems, particularly in areas related to research funding, science policy, and innovation development.
